Pearl shapes fall into three categories - spherical, symmetrical and non-symmetrical. As a general rule, the spherical or round pearls are the most valued. Spherical shapes include rounds and semi-rounds, where there is a small variation in the vertical and horizontal diameter. Symmetrical shapes include circles, drops, ovals and buttons, where the proportions are pleasing to the eye and well-balanced. The non-symmetrical shapes embrace the irregularly shaped pearls known as baroque and semi-baroque. See More
